Do I need to separate different types of debris before you arrive?
While not strictly required, separating green waste from construction debris can sometimes streamline the process and potentially reduce costs. We can handle mixed debris, but pre-sorting may be beneficial.
What types of storm debris do you typically remove?
We remove a wide range of storm debris, including fallen trees, branches, stumps, damaged fencing, roof shingles, siding, and other structural components compromised by severe weather.
Is your service covered by homeowner's insurance?
Many homeowner's insurance policies cover storm debris removal, especially if it's necessary to prevent further damage or restore property access. We recommend checking with your insurance provider directly for specific coverage details.
